routing: Fix bugs with matching URLs with correct route but missing metadata.
When matching a route like `/foo/%slug%` against an URL like `/foo`, the route
will (correctly) return a match, but it will be completely missing the `slug`
metadata, resulting in problems elsewhere. This change makes it so that any
missing route metadata will be filled in with an empty string.
And because this means generated URLs may differ from the incoming URL when
using trailing slashes (`/foo/` _vs._ `/foo`), we make the assert in the
chef server handle those discrepancies.

--- title: PieCrust layout: splash --- ---slogan--- Baking fresh websites & documents since 2006 ---main--- **PieCrust** is a static website generator and flat-file CMS. No complex setup, databases, or administrative panels -- it's all text files. Simple, beautiful, and yummy. *[CMS]: Content Management System ---simple--- ### Store in the cellar Because all your site's content and configuration is stored in simple text files, it fits nicely in a revision control system like Git or Mercurial. It's not only more practical, but also safer! ---bake--- ### Serve on the counter Although it can run a flat-file CMS, **PieCrust** is designed as a static website generator. This means it can "bake" your website into simple HTML files that you can publish with a minimum of resources on your server. A sudden spike of visitors can't crash your MySQL database when you don't need one! ---ingr--- ### Familiar ingredients **PieCrust** uses all the ingredients you already like, such as Markdown and Textile for formatting, or Jinja2 and Mustache for templating. ---oven--- ### Fully functioning oven **PieCrust** comes out-of-the-box with an asset processing pipeline, capable of handling most of your files -- Less/Sass processing, CSS and JS minification, concatenation, and more. ---cooks--- ### Several cooks in the kitchen If you're dealing with advanced scenarios, **PieCrust** will gladly interoperate with other tools like Grunt, Compass, Bower, and many more. ---fast--- ### Super-fast service Because **PieCrust** is also designed as a lightweight (flat-file) CMS, it can render your pages in less than a few milliseconds in most cases. It means that previewing or generating your website is super fast! ---carte--- ### A La Carte Content **PieCrust** comes with a powerful system of page sources, routes, and taxonomies. This means you can completely customize how you want to author your content, and how it gets exposed. ---entrees--- ### Multiple entrées Your pages are not limited to one piece of content that you place in the center of your layout. You can define other “text segments” like a page-specific menu or sidebar text that you can insert in different places in the layout. ---startnow--- ## Get Started Now You can follow the detailed instructions on the [Getting Started][1] page, or, if you're already experienced in the culinary arts: virtualenv pcenv <activate pcenv> pip install piecrust chef init mynewwebsite cd mynewwebsite chef prepare post my-first-post chef serve chef bake [1]: {{pcurl('getting-started')}}
